Likos Beach
Overview
Likos Beach is a secluded coastal area located west of Loutro, near the mouth of the Aradena Gorge in southwestern Crete. Accessible by foot or boat, this beach is characterized by its rocky formations, small pebbles, and clear turquoise waters. The surrounding cliffs and caves provide natural shade, making it an ideal spot for relaxation and snorkeling. Due to its remote location and lack of amenities, Likos Beach remains uncrowded, offering visitors a peaceful and natural environment.
